Property Details for 7 Sunwell St, Brighton

7 Sunwell St, Brighton is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 1970. The property has a land size of 797m2 and floor size of 122m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2025.

About Brighton 4017

The size of Brighton is approximately 6.2 square kilometres. There are 18 parks, covering nearly 17.3% of the total area. The population of Brighton in 2016 was 9479 people. By 2021 the population was 9664 showing a population growth of 2.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Brighton is 50-59 years. Households in Brighton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Brighton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 75.70% of the homes in Brighton were owner-occupied compared with 73.60% in 2016.

Brighton has 4,120 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Brighton have seen a 89.86%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 92.67%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Brighton is $1,324,039 while the median value for Units is $892,373.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750 while Units have a median rent of $448.
There are currently 18 properties listed for sale, and 8 properties listed for rent in Brighton on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 177 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Brighton.
